Prep Time: 15 mins
Cook Time: 20 mins
Total Time: 35 mins
Cuisine: American
Serves: 12 muffins
Ingredients
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1 tablespoon ba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 2 large eggs
- 1 cup milk
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 cup chocolate chips
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 1/4 cup flour
- 1/4 cup butter, softened
- 1 teaspoon cinnamon
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C). Line a 12-cup muffin tin with paper liners or grease with butter or cooking spray.
- In a large mixing bowl, whisk together all-purpose flour, granulated sugar, baking powder, and salt until well combined.
- In a separate medium bowl, mix melted butter, eggs, milk, and vanilla extract until smooth and fully incorporated.
-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and gently fold together until just combined. Be careful not to overmix the batter.
- Fold in the chocolate chips, distributing them evenly throughout the batter.
- For the streusel topping, combine brown sugar, flour, softened butter, and cinnamon in a small bowl. Mix with a fork or fingers until crumbly.
- Fill each muffin cup about 2/3 full with the batter. Sprinkle the streusel mixture evenly over the top of each muffin.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 18-20 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center of a muffin comes out clean.
- Remove from the oven and let the muffins cool in the tin for 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
- Serve warm or at room temperature. Store in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
Tips
- Measure Ingredients Accurately: For the best results, use a kitchen scale or measuring cups to ensure your ingredients are precise. This will help achieve the perfect texture for your muffins.
- Don’t Overmix: When combining the wet and dry ingredients, mix just until combined. Overmixing can lead to dense muffins, so be gentle!
- Chill the Batter: If you have time, let the batter sit in the fridge for about 30 minutes before baking. This can enhance the flavor and texture of your muffins.
- Customize Your Mix-Ins: Feel free to swap out chocolate chips for other mix-ins like nuts, dried fruit, or even white chocolate for a unique twist!
- Check for Doneness: Use a toothpick to check if the muffins are done. Insert it into the center of a muffin; if it comes out clean, they’re ready to come out of the oven!
- Store Properly: To keep your muffins fresh, store them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days, or freeze them for longer storage.
- Serve Warm: These muffins are best enjoyed warm, straight from the oven or reheated slightly in the microwave. Add a pat of butter for an extra indulgent treat!
